1st off around the beginning of may I snapped my T-belt luckily it didnt do any damage but I decided to go ahead and replace the (autozone) crank shaft with a new one. and getting some new pistons and a few other little goodies. motor should be together by aug..
In the men time I have been pondering with cutting up the front end and fabbing up mounts to utilize a 1g dsm front subframe that I have had for a few years.. im gonna try to take pics as I go..and also see if I can make it easy enough to make some kits with complete instructions and sell them.. there will be a small amount of welding needed but ill try to make it as lil as possible.. what this will do is make it so you use the complete dsm front end.. IE: complete brake setup..axles.. all dsm mounts..rack..struts..(might need mandatory camber/caster plates. will figure that out once its all bolted up and see what the alignment shop says). it will also allow for a stronger front end (which is main reason im doing it) and no other modifying for the x-fer case for the awd guys.
